​Care for historic buildings that need the right hands
Listed building repairs need more than modern patch-ups. We work on Grade I and Grade II properties using traditional methods that respect the age and fabric of the building. From hot lime plaster to built-up stone repairs, we focus on materials that let older structures breathe and move as they should. That matters when you're dealing with cracked render, failing mortar joints, or worn masonry that has seen more than a few winters.
We carry that understanding into every project at Ranson Roofing & Building Ltd, drawing on our long family roots in roofing and building work. When you want repairs that suit the building rather than fight against it, we keep the work honest and practical.


Traditional methods for sensitive restoration work
Our heritage work covers freshly slaked hot lime mortar, haired lime, built-up hot lime render, and hot lime harlings for older walls and finishes. We also carry out lime washing, clay washing, lime screeding, and traditional linseed paints where a breathable surface matters. Natural stone masonry, built-up brick repairs, and traditional joinery help us deal with the details that often make listed properties tricky to repair well.
Ranson Roofing & Building Ltd also handle stained glass works, traditional insulation, and carefully planned building extensions that respect the character of period properties, so the original features are preserved while the building continues to meet modern needs.

Why conventional materials are still important
Older buildings were made to handle moisture in a very different way from modern properties. We use breathable materials to help reduce trapped damp and avoid the kind of hard repairs that can cause damage later. Our gentle cleaning methods and careful masonry work also help preserve original surfaces where possible. That gives your building a better chance of ageing well without losing the details that make it worth protecting.
